XRP (XRP) price versus Ether (ETH) reached its highest level in five years over the weekend, extending its recovery.
On March 15, the XRP/ETH pair touched 0.00128 ETH for the first time since April 2020. That amounts to a 925% rebound when measured from its all-time low of 0.00013 ETH established in June 2024 and approximately 620% gains since November 2024, when Donald Trump won the US presidential election.
